Murnan discusses working with Wayne Mardle: “It’s all changed since and he’s sorted my throw out”

Devon Petersen put part of his new darting fortunes down to the coaching of Wayne Mardle and Joe Murnan has since had his stint down at ‘Hawaii 501’s School of Coaching.

Murnan recently claimed his Tour Card back and has been putting in some great displays as of late and puts it partly down to his subsequent change of throw.

“It’s all changed since I went practicing with Wayne (Mardle) and he’s sorted my throw out. I throw more aggressive now and I’m just getting more and more confident,” said Murnan to Tungsten Tales.

“I saw Devon Petersen had done it but every dart player is pretty arrogant and think I’m natural, I don’t need any help and my ex manager Mark Dean suggested I go and see him so we made the trip and I recommend it to anyone.”
